RESPONSIBILITIES
- Perform design studies (analysis) as well as provide technical support and review for more junior staff for new or modified machinery packages and the associated piping system.
- The work is primarily for facility owners, OEMs, Engineering Consultants, and Equipment Packagers.
- The initial focus is on reciprocating compressors and pumping systems. This involves pulsation analysis, mechanical analysis (including FEA and forced response studies), skid design, and piping layout.
- The job can expand to include torsional vibration analysis, platform dynamics, foundation design, skid design, flow induced studies, centrifugal compressors surge control, and many other design requirements. In addition, we strongly encourage design engineers to participate in field analysis and troubleshooting. The combined field and design capability enable VDN's staff to offer world class support.
- We strongly encourage design engineers to participate in field analysis and troubleshooting. The combined field and design capability enable VDN's staff to offer world class support.
- The computer modelling will involve VDN's proprietary modelling software. The work may also involve commercial software such as ANSYS, CAESAR II, AutoCad, SolidWorks, and others.
- Typically jobs involve supporting customers during the initial project planning stages by offering application assistance. As the job moves forward, our staff is expected to work closely with customers to ensure our recommendations help achieve the optimal solutions.
- Our staff provides application advice in person or by phone. Experienced staff are expected to assist with project management and training presentations.
